Document Transport: Sealed Exam Papers

This page covers the handling of sealed exam-paper consignments for Brackenhill Assessments. Exam cartons arrive tamper-sealed and must remain so; any broken seal is logged and the carton quarantined. Store consignments in the locked cage, never on open racking, and record each movement in the custody sheet. Transport is by approved courier only, with the shift lead witnessing loading. At the point of dispatch, the courier hand-over must follow the confidential instruction below.

courier memo of hahif-yagap: the rusath gorir courier leaves the julath ralmir jorox ledger at gate 6160 under passcode 205484

Minutes — Management Meeting, Verilow Goods. Attendees: J. Hastrop, E. Fenner, C. Ubal. Pilot with the Grandale retail chain approved: twelve stores, eight weeks, Fenwick snack line only. Logistics to confirm delivery cadence; marketing supplies in-store displays by the 20th. Success metrics: sell-through above baseline, restock compliance, shopper feedback. Weekly status to department heads every Monday. No press or partner announcements until the pilot concludes. The confidential expansion scenario tied to this pilot is set out below.

board note of yahog-haduf: Only 5 of the 120 pilot accounts renewed Quenwyn, so a churn review is set for October 1.

// ParityPeek client setup
//
// Heads up, plugin folks: the rate-parity checker talks to our
// internal RateMesh aggregator, not the public hotel APIs directly.
// Keep polling under one request per property per minute or the
// aggregator will throttle you hard. Stale quotes older than 15
// minutes are dropped automatically. Initialize the client with
// the internal key shown on the next line.

app token of hahig-bawef = qvz4-jEJj

// CONSTANT: RESET_TOKEN_TTL_SECONDS
// Part of the Marrowgate password reset revamp.
// Old flow reused tokens across retries; new flow is single-use,
// TTL enforced server-side by the Fennwick session service.
// Do not raise above 900 without sign-off — rate limiter on the
// Thornquay gateway assumes this ceiling. Reviewer note: changing
// this constant invalidates the canned fixtures in the reset
// integration suite; regenerate them first. The build that last
// validated this value is recorded on the next line.

pipeline stamp: htk9_608b8770b